On 05/08/2011 09:17 PM, Steve Kerrison wrote:
> Additional bandwidth modes have been added in frontend.h
> mxl5005s.c had no default case so the compiler was warning about
> a non-exhausive switch statement.
>
> Signed-off-by: Steve Kerrison <steve@stevekerrison.com>
> ---
> drivers/media/common/tuners/mxl5005s.c | 4 ++++
> 1 files changed, 4 insertions(+), 0 deletions(-)
>
> diff --git a/drivers/media/common/tuners/mxl5005s.c b/drivers/media/common/tuners/mxl5005s.c
> index 0d6e094..d80e6f3 100644
> --- a/drivers/media/common/tuners/mxl5005s.c
> +++ b/drivers/media/common/tuners/mxl5005s.c
> @@ -4020,6 +4020,10 @@ static int mxl5005s_set_params(struct dvb_frontend *fe,
> case BANDWIDTH_7_MHZ:
> req_bw = MXL5005S_BANDWIDTH_7MHZ;
> break;
> + default:
> + dprintk(1,"%s: Unsupported bandwidth mode %u, reverting to default\n",
> + __func__,params->u.ofdm.bandwidth);
> + /* Fall back to auto */
> case BANDWIDTH_AUTO:
> case BANDWIDTH_8_MHZ:
> req_bw = MXL5005S_BANDWIDTH_8MHZ;
Same as in 2/5.
>From 9492d6c7665bf8b55ec3a42577794cea3e87ee15 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001
From: Andreas Oberritter <obi@linuxtv.org>
Date: Fri, 8 Apr 2011 16:37:57 +0000
Subject: [PATCH 1/2] DVB: mxl5005s: handle new bandwidths by returning -EINVAL
Signed-off-by: Andreas Oberritter <obi@linuxtv.org>
---
drivers/media/common/tuners/mxl5005s.c | 2 ++
1 files changed, 2 insertions(+), 0 deletions(-)
diff --git a/drivers/media/common/tuners/mxl5005s.c b/drivers/media/common/tuners/mxl5005s.c
index 605e28b..5618b35 100644
--- a/drivers/media/common/tuners/mxl5005s.c
+++ b/drivers/media/common/tuners/mxl5005s.c
@@ -4024,6 +4024,8 @@ static int mxl5005s_set_params(struct dvb_frontend *fe,
case BANDWIDTH_8_MHZ:
req_bw = MXL5005S_BANDWIDTH_8MHZ;
break;
+ default:
+ return -EINVAL;
}
}
